Starting your journey at Ewell West is straightforward with its array of amenities designed for a comfortable experience. The station has a well-structured ticket buying and collection system, including a ticket office that's open from early morning till early afternoon throughout the week. Additionally, ticket machines are accessible, allowing you to buy or collect tickets on-the-go. South Western Railway ticket machines at the station offer discounts for holders of the Disabled Persons Railcard, assuring accessibility for all.
Accessibility is a priority at Ewell West, making it a step-free category A station, meaning there is barrier-free access to all platforms. For passengers needing extra assistance, help points are available across the station premises. While staff help directly at the station is not available, assistance is provided by the onboard train staff. Rest assured, all basic facilities like toilets are present, although waiting rooms are absent.
Despite its busy environment, refreshment kiosk services and payphones are notably absent. However, public Wi-fi is available if connectivity is your need. For cyclists, the station boasts 110 bicycle storage spaces with 24/7 CCTV coverage and maintenance tools, ensuring your bike is safe while you travel. Car travelers will find ample parking spaces with a specific emphasis on accessibility for blue badge holders.

For those concerned with accessibility and convenience, Paignton station offers a range of amenities. The ticket office operates from Monday to Friday, 06:55 to 18:00, and has slightly reduced hours on weekends. There are also ticket machines for those who prefer quick, self-service options, which are accessible for all users, including those with mobility impairments. Although there are no induction loops or smartcard validators, the station provides essential support services with customer help points and staff assistance available during most hours of operation.
The station prioritizes passenger safety and comfort, evidenced by the presence of CCTV, refreshment facilities, and local shops. If you decide to wait for your connection, while there isn't a dedicated waiting lounge, there's still ample seating available. Toilet facilities, along with baby-changing amenities, are located on Platform 2, though accessible toilets are not currently provided.

Regarding accessibility, while step-free access is available in parts of the station, it is categorized as a Step-Free Category B1 station, offering step-free access to both platforms via a level crossing. However, note that the station lacks accessible car park facilities, which requires planning for those with mobility challenges.
